Learn how to add Intuit's service email addresses to your email's allow list.
Unable to receive emails from Intuit? We're here to help. Follow these steps for your email provider to start receiving Intuit emails.
Note: If you're using a corporate email account, you may need to work with your IT department or administrator to complete the process.
Intuit's service email addresses
We provide services that enhance your QuickBooks Online experience. Each of our services has its own email address. Unblock or add these service-related email addresses as a "safe sender" on your email account to make sure you receive important communications from these services.
Intuit service | Sender address |
QuickBooks products | do_not_reply@intuit.com quickbooks@notification.intuit.com |
QuickBooks for Mac | noreply@macpayroll.com |
Add approved email addresses for your email provider
- From the Intuit’s service email addresses table, add the QuickBooks products sender addresses to your contact list, address book, safe senders list, or allow list.
- Then refer to one of the following steps for your email provider:
AOL
- Go to Mail, then select Address Book.
- Select An Address Card in the Address Book window.
- In the Other email field, enter do_not_reply@intuit.com.
- Select Primary email to make it the primary one, then select Save.
For more information on AOL, check out the AOL support site.
Apple Mail (Mac)
- Go to Mail, then select Preferences.
- Select Junk Mail, then select the Sender of message is in my Address Book checkbox.
- Add do_not_reply@intuit.com to your Address Book.
- Open the Address Book from the Launchpad, Dock, or from the Applications folder.
- Select Add (+) from your contact list to create a new contact card.
- Enter do_not_reply@intuit.com, then select Done or Save.
For more information on Apple mail, check out the Apple mail user guide.
Comcast
- Sign in to your XFINITY account, then select the Email icon.
- Select Preferences, then select Email filters and signatures.
- Select Add Filter, then enter a name for it (ex. Intuit Email Filter).
- Select Add condition, then select Sender/From.
- Select Contains for the parameter, then enter QuickBooks@notification.intuit.com, do_not_reply@intuit.com, and all the other email addresses from the Intuit service you're using.
- Select Save.
For more information on Xfinity email, check out the Xfinity support site.
Gmail
- Select Contacts.
- Select Add Contact, then enter do_not_reply@intuit.com as the primary email address.
- Select Save.
- Once you've added the email address to the safe sender's list, close all browser windows.
- Open a new browser and attempt the sign-in process again.
For more information on Gmail, check out the Gmail support site.
Hotmail
- Open your Hotmail inbox.
- Select Options.
- Select Junk email Protection, then select Safe List.
- In the Type an address or domain field, enter @intuit.com.
- Select Add, then select Tools.
- Select Options, then on the preference tab select Junk email.
- Select Safe Senders, then select Add.
- In the Add Address field, enter @intuit.com, then select OK.
- Once you've added the email address to the safe sender's list, close all browser windows.
- Open a new browser window and attempt the sign-in process again.
For more information on Hotmail, check out the Outlook and Hotmail support site.
Microsoft Exchange (Office 365)
- Select Settings.
- Select Options.
- Under Accounts, select Block or Allow.
- Under Safe Senders and Recipients, enter do_not_reply@intuit.com.
- Select Plus (+) in the field to add an email, then select Add to list.
For more information, check out the Microsoft support site.
Microsoft Outlook
Newer versions
- Go to the Home tab.
- From the Junk dropdown menu, select Junk Email Options.
- Select the Safe Sender tab.
- Select Add, then enter do_not_reply@intuit.com.
- Select OK, then select the Automatically add people I email to Safe Sender List checkbox.
- Select Apply, then select OK.
Office 2010
- Go to the Home tab.
- Select Junk, then select Junk Email Options.
- Select the Safe Senders tab, then select Add.
- Enter do_not_reply@intuit.com, then select OK.
- Select the Automatically add people I email to Safe Sender List checkbox, then select Apply.
Office 2007
- Go to the Tool menu, then select Options.
- Select the Preference tab, then select Junk Email.
- Go to the Safe Sender tab, then select Add.
- Enter do_not_reply@intuit.com, then select OK.
- Select the Automatically add people I email to Safe Sender List checkbox, then select Apply.
For more information, check out the Microsoft support site.
Mozilla Thunderbird
- Select Address Book, then check if the Personal Address Book is highlighted.
- Select New Card.
- Select Contact.
- In the email field, enter do_not_reply@intuit.com, then select OK.
- Once you've added the email address to the safe sender's list, close all browser windows.
- Open a new browser window and attempt the sign-in process again.
For more information on Mozilla, check out the Mozilla support site.
Windows Live App
- Select the Home tab.
- Go to Junk, then select the Safety options dropdown menu.
- In the Safety Options window, select Safe Senders, then select Add.
- Enter do_not_reply@intuit.com, then select OK.
Yahoo
- Open your Yahoo mailbox.
- Select Options.
- Select Filters, then select Add.
- Locate the From header rule, then select the Contains checkbox.
- In the corresponding field, enter @intuit.com.
- From the Choose Folder dropdown, select Inbox.
- Select Add Filter.
- After you've added the email address to the safe sender's list, close all browser windows.
- Open a new browser window and attempt the sign-in process again.
For more information on Yahoo, check out Yahoo support for emails incorrectly marked as spam.

Reminders when troubleshooting missing emails
- Validation code emails are sent from do_not_reply@intuit.com during sign-in, and usually take 1 to 2 minutes to come through. Make sure to check your spam and junk folders.
- Search for the email address do_not_reply@intuit.com in all of your folders including spam and junk. If you see one of the emails from Intuit, right-click the email, then select This is not spam or Not Junk.
- Some email domains may block @intuit.com communications on their servers. These steps may resolve your issue:
- Send an email to do_not_reply@intuit.com. This should trigger the email domain to recognise the @intuit domain as a trusted site. Then try your request again.
- Wait at least 5 minutes after requesting a new verification code to see if the email appears in your inbox.
- If the email doesn't appear after 10 minutes, contact your email provider to evaluate security settings for your email profile.
